Output 740128cde93fcaeba6fa64813585ba3d1d6af0619008af25baa068e82bc749dd:4

value
43048665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81de6b4321f4e79d5db3e4324b5a31d57a64844a OP_EQUAL
address
MKjqr7rATnRFVNLmzEULYd59xEmoBQy2AK
transaction
740128cde93fcaeba6fa64813585ba3d1d6af0619008af25baa068e82bc749dd
spent
true